        An adaptive flexible polishing path programming method of the blisk blade using elastic grinding tools

        Wenbo Huai,Yaoyao Shi,Hong Tang,Xiaojun Lin 대한기계학회 2019 JOURNAL OF MECHANICAL SCIENCE AND TECHNOLOGY Vol.33 No.7

        As for blisk blade profile polishing, the “five-axis numerical control + flexible grinding head + elastic grinding tool” polishing process equipment has advantages of high precision, little interference, good adaptivity, etc.; in order that the elastic grinding tool (abrasive cloth wheel) can effectively fit in with the blade profile in the polishing process and polishing quality and efficiency can be improved, a polishing path programming method of the elastic grinding tool was studied, feed mode of the elastic grinding tool and parametric method of the blade profile were proposed, and calculation methods of offset surface, polishing spacing, polishing step size and cutter-axis vector were given; this polishing path programming method makes it possible for the flexible spindle mechanism keeps a reasonable pose during the polishing process so that the elastic grinding tool can not only effectively fit in with the blade profile but also the polishing force direction of the elastic grinding tool is basically identical with normal vector direction of the polishing point; the polishing test results indicate that: After polishing, blade surface roughness is smaller than 0.4 µm and blade profile tolerance is within the tolerance zone, thus satisfying technical requirements and indicating that the technology proposed in this paper can satisfy blisk blade profile polishing requirements.

        Sensitivity of surface roughness to flexible polishing parameters of abrasive cloth wheel and their optimal intervals

        Wenbo Huai,Yaoyao Shi,Hong Tang,Xiaojun Lin 대한기계학회 2017 JOURNAL OF MECHANICAL SCIENCE AND TECHNOLOGY Vol.31 No.2

        High-speed rotating abrasive cloth wheel is a highly flexible material that can be used to polish aviation engine blades. In this study, sensitivity and relative sensitivity to processing parameters were described on the basis of an empirical model of surface roughness to control the polishing of rough surfaces with abrasive cloth wheels. A mathematical model of the sensitivity and relative sensitivity of surface roughness to processing parameters was also established on the basis of an orthogonal test of polishing TC4 blade workpieces by utilizing abrasive cloth wheels. The sensitivity of the analytical method for processing parameter interval was examined, and the division principle and approach for the stable and unstable ranges of processing parameters were proposed. The influence curve of polishing parameters on surface roughness was obtained by combining the analyzed ranges in the orthogonal test. The optimization of processing parameter interval was also presented to identify the optimal intervals of surface-roughness-oriented polishing parameters of abrasive cloth wheels. The polishing test based on an aviation engine blade confirmed that the optimal intervals of the parameters were reliable. This research provides a basis for theoretical studies and tests to evaluate blade polishing technique with abrasive cloth wheels and surface roughness control.

        Air Quality Improvement Scenario for China during the 13th Five-Year Plan Period

        Qian Tang,Yu Lei,Xiaojun Chen,Wenbo Xue 한국대기환경학회 2017 Asian Journal of Atmospheric Environment (AJAE) Vol.11 No.1

        China is suffering from severe air pollution especially fine PM2.5 pollution. In 2015, the annual average PM2.5 concentration of the 338 municipal cities was 50 μg/m3, 78% cities at or above the prefectural level failed to comply with the PM2.5 concentration standards. The 13th Five-Year Plan for National Economic and Social Development set the goal that the annual average concentration of PM2.5 in the municipal cities which failed to attain the ambient air quality standards shall be decreased by 18% by 2020 (CCCPC, 2016). In this study, an air pollution control scenario during the 13th Five-Year Plan period was proposed and the SO2, NOx and PM emission reductions in response to different measures in 31 provincial-level regions mainland China by 2020 were estimated. The air quality in the target year (2020) was simulated using the WRF-CMAQ model. The results showed that by 2020, the emissions of SO2, NOx and primary PM in mainland China will be reduced by 4.19 million tons, 3.94 million tons and 4.41 million tons, a drop of 23%, 21% and 25% respectively compared with that in 2015, and the annual average concentration of PM2.5 will decrease by 19%. Coal-fired power plant contributes the most pollutant emission reduction.

      • Design of a Medium Frequency Transformer with High Insulation Level for Dual Active Bridge DC-DC Converter

        Tianzhu Tang,J.A.Ferreira,Saijun Mao,Wenbo Wang,M.Ghaffarian Niasar 전력전자학회 2019 ICPE(ISPE)논문집 Vol.2019 No.5

        This paper presents a medium frequency transformer with high insulation level design which is used for the DAB DC-DC converter. The transformer size is largely reduced when operating at medium frequency compared with conventional power frequency transformer which provides the possibility for higher power density. However, there is a trade-off between the high power density and thermal performance. First of all, the exposed cooling surface is reduced accordingly. And the dissipated heat is proportional to the exposed cooling surface directly. Secondly with higher frequencies, effects such as skin and proximity and hysteresis losses are significantly increased compared to transformer operation at 50/60 Hz. Besides the design process should consider high isolation requirement. And this again defects the transformer thermal performance and this is because firstly insulation material adds extra losses to the system, secondly the construction of the insulation will block some cooling surfaces and thirdly those insulation materials normally have relatively low thermal conductivity. As a consequence, the thermal design should be carefully considered and evaluated. To solve this problem, only the high voltage side winding is impregnated in epoxy resin which reduces the insulation material. The stacked transformer cores are gapped from each other which have helped the transformer heat dissipation. Such that, a design with low thermal resistance and high power density is achieved. FEM models are developed to analyze the transformer electric and thermal performances. Finally prototypes are built and tested to verify our design concept.

        Ganoderma lucidum Polysaccharide Fractions Accelerate Healing of Acetic Acid-Induced Ulcers in Rats

        Shufeng Zhou,Wenbo Tang,He Gao,Eli Chan,Jin Lan,Yihuai Gao 한국식품영양과학회 2004 Journal of medicinal food Vol.7 No.4

        The polysaccharide (PS) fractions from several medicinal herbs have been reported to have antiulcer effects against experimental ulcer in the rat. The watersoluble PS fractions from G. lucidum (Reishi mushroom) have been shown to inhibit indomethacin-induced gastric mucosal lesions in rats. This study aimed to investigate the effect of the PS fraction from G. lucidum on the healing of gastric ulcer induced by acetic acid in the rat and to elucidate the underlying mechanisms involved. The abdomen of rats was incised and the stomach treated with 10 M acetic acid (100 l) for 1 min, and then treated with G. lucidum PS (0.1, 0.5 or 1.0 g/kg) intragastrically, once a day for 14 consecutive days. The results indicated that the oral administration of G. lucidum PS at 0.5 and 1.0 g/kg for 2 weeks caused a significant acceleration of the ulcer healing by 40.1% and 55.9%, respectively. In the mechanistic studies, additional rats were treated with 10 M acetic acid to induce acute ulcers, and then treated with G. lucidum PS (1.0 g/kg) for 3, 7, 10 or 14 days. Exposure of the rat stomach to acetic acid led to decreased mucus and increased prostaglandin levels. Treatment of G. lucidum PS at 1.0 g/kg significantly (P < 0.05) suppressed or restored the decreased gastric mucus levels and increased gastric prostaglandin concentrations compared to the control group. These results indicates that G. lucidum PS is an active component with healing efficacy on acetic acid-induced ulcer in the rat, which may represent a useful herbal preparation for the prevention and treatment of peptic ulcers.

        Surgical Options for Appropriate Length of J-Pouch Construction for Better Outcomes and Long-term Quality of Life in Patients with Ulcerative Colitis after Ileal Pouch-Anal Anastomosis

        Xu Weimin,Tang Wenbo,Ding Wenjun,Hua Zhebin,Wang Yaosheng,Ge Xiaolong,Cui Long,Wu Xiaojian,Zhou Wei,Ding Zhao,Du Peng 거트앤리버 소화기연관학회협의회 2024 Gut and Liver Vol.18 No.1

        Background/Aims: Total proctocolectomy with ileal pouch-anal anastomosis (IPAA) is widely accepted as a radical surgery for refractory ulcerative colitis (UC). Definite results on the appropriate pouch length for an evaluation of the risk-to-benefit ratio regarding technical complications and long-term quality of life (QOL) are still scarce. Methods: Data on UC patients who underwent IPAA from 2008 to 2022 in four well-established pouch centers affiliated to China UC Pouch Center Union were collected. Results: A total of 208 patients with a median follow-up time of 6.0 years (interquartile range, 2.3 to 9.0 years) were enrolled. The median lengths of the patients’ short and long pouches were 14.0 cm (interquartile range, 14.0 to 15.0 cm) and 22.0 cm (interquartile range, 20.0 to 24.0 cm), respectively. Patients with a short J pouch configuration were less likely to achieve significantly improved long-term QOL (p=0.015) and were prone to develop late postoperative complications (p=0.042), such as increased defecation frequency (p=0.003) and pouchitis (p=0.035). A short ileal pouch was an independent risk factor for the development of late postoperative complications (odds ratio, 3.100; 95% confidence interval, 1.519 to 6.329; p=0.002) and impaired long-term QOL improvement (odds ratio, 2.221; 95% confidence interval, 1.218 to 4.050, p=0.009). Conclusions: The length of the J pouch was associated with the improvement in long-term QOL and the development of late post-IPAA complications. A long J pouch configuration could be a considerable surgical option for pouch construction.

        Effects of Water-Soluble Ganoderma lucidum Polysaccharides on the Immune Funtions of Patients with Advanced Lung Cancer

        Shufeng Zhou,Yihuai Gao,Wenbo Tang,Xihu Dai,He Gao,Guoliang Chen,Jinxian Ye,Eli Chan,Hwee Lling Koh,Xiaotian Li 한국식품영양과학회 2005 Journal of medicinal food Vol.8 No.2

        Preclinical studies have established that the polysaccharide fractions of Ganoderma lucidumhave potential an-titumor activity. Recent clinical studies have demonstrated that G. lucidumpolysaccharides enhance host immune functions[e.g., enhanced natural killer (NK) cell activity] in patients with advanced solid tumors, although an objective response wasnot observed. This open-label study aimed to evaluate the effects of water-soluble G. lucidumpolysaccharides (Ganopoly??,Encore International Corp., Auckland, New Zealand) on immune functions in patients with advanced lung cancer. Thirty-sixpatients were enrolled and treated with 5.4 g/day Ganopoly for 12 weeks. In the 30 cancer patients who completed the trial,treatment with Ganopoly did not significantly alter the mean mitogenic reactivity to phytohemagglutinin, mean counts of CD3,CD4, CD8, and CD56, mean plasma concentrations of interleukin (IL)-2, IL-6, and interferon (IFN)-., or NK activity in thepatients, but the results were significantly variable. However, some cancer patients demonstrated markedly modulated im-mune functions. The changes in IL-1 were correlated with those for IL-6, IFN-., CD3, CD8, and NK activity (P. .05), andIL-2 changes were correlated with those for IL-6, CD8, and NK activity. The results suggest that subgroups of cancer patientsmight be responsive to Ganopoly in combination with chemotherapy/radiotherapy. Further studies are needed to explore theefficacy and safety of Ganopoly used alone or in combination with chemotherapy/radiotherapy in lung cancer patients.
